Corpus Callosum
A large band of neural fibers connecting the two hemispheres of the brain, facilitating communication between them.
Prefrontal Cortex
The part of the brain located at the front of the frontal lobes, crucial for decision making, social behavior, and personality expression.
Cerebellum
A region of the brain located at the back of the skull, crucial for motor control, coordination, precision, and timing of movements.
Kwashiorkor
A severe form of malnutrition caused by insufficient protein intake, characterized by swelling, an enlarged liver, and other health issues.
